Floods Destroy 20 Homes in Kohsan District, Herat

The Department for Disaster Management in Herat province has announced that severe floods in Kohsan district have completely destroyed 20 houses, while several others have suffered damage.
Abdul Ghani Kamel, head of the department, stated that the incident caused no casualties but inflicted significant financial losses on local residents.
He added that, besides residential homes, more than 30 water wells were destroyed by the floods, which could lead to difficulties for families in accessing drinking water.
The head of Herat’s Disaster Management Department also mentioned that, in cooperation with several aid organizations, immediate assistance has been distributed to the affected families. Kohsan is a border district of Herat with Iran, and during the rainy seasons, some areas are at risk of flooding.
